Why dryer vent cleaning is different in Chandler
Chandler grew fast in the 1995–2010 window, which means a very large share of its homes hit the 15-to-25-year mark together — precisely when original flex duct starts sagging and dryer transition hose starts failing. The commercial corridor adds restaurants, gyms and hotels with genuinely different service intervals.

Who needs it in Chandler
- Any home where a load takes more than one cycle to dry
- Homes with a vent run longer than 15 feet or with more than two bends
- Condos and townhouses with shared or roof-terminated vent runs
- Any home that has not had the vent serviced in 12 months

How often should a dryer vent be cleaned in Arizona?
Once a year for a typical single-family household. Homes running more than five loads a week, households with pets, and any home with a vent run longer than 15 feet should move to every six to nine months.
How long does dryer vent cleaning take?
Most residential dryer vent cleanings take 45 to 90 minutes, including the camera inspection before and after. Longer roof-terminated runs on two-story homes can reach two hours.
What are the signs a dryer vent needs cleaning?
Clothes taking more than one cycle to dry, the dryer or laundry room feeling unusually hot during a cycle, a burning or musty smell, lint appearing around the door seal, and the vent flap outside not opening fully when the dryer runs.
Can I clean my own dryer vent?
A consumer brush kit will reach the first few feet of a straight run. It will not clear a bend, will not reach a roof termination, and gives you no way to verify the run is actually clear. Professional service uses a rotating brush on a powered line plus a camera to confirm the result.
